Embattled Democratic New Jersey Sen. Bob Menendez was found guilty of all charges in his lengthy corruption trial Tuesday, but that may not be enough to stop him from remaining in office or continuing his campaign for re-election in November.
A jury found Menendez guilty of several charges, including extortion, bribery, conspiracy, obstruction of justice, wire fraud and acting as a foreign agent. The jury deliberated for three days following a nine-week trial.
